<p>Your hair&#8217;s life cycle can last around 7 years and consists of three main phases the anagen or growth phase, the catagen or resting phase and the telogen or death phase. Most of the hair you have is growing only a small part is resting or falling out.</p>
<p>When the hair is resting  which can last many months it is basically hibernating, it is still alive but no longer growing. Then as it enters the telegan phase the bulb starts to shrink and the hair slowly loses its grip in the scalp and simply falls out.</p>
<p>The average persons hair grows between 5 and 8 inches a year depending on how healthy it is. While the normal women can lose around 75 hairs a day and even more when you wash it this is totally normal. When you start losing around 175 hairs a day, then there is a reason to be concerned.</p>

Wholesale and wholesale private label, each of these groups are distinct and very different while having the same base idea sell products and make money. Wholesale is where you sell another companies products with their labels on them this is pretty easy to do and you can drop ship as well which makes it even easier. This is usually cheaper than private label and takes the product liability off of you since you are reselling someones products which saves you money on insurance.</p>
<p>Private label is a bit more complicated because it has a lot more moving parts and investment. This is where you sell products someone else designs but you put your label on them which can make you more money but be more time consuming. You tend to have more faithful customers when doing this because they always come back directly to you to get more product once they run out which is great to have steady clients. Drop shipping is very popular when it comes to wholesale but usually is not done with private label. This is where you sell the product but someone else ships it out for you and charges you a fee for the product and shipping which is great and very hands off.</p>
